How to create a custom picture placeholder in Microsoft PowerPoint

Posted on May 23, 2022by Andres

If you don’t want the same rectangular pictures for your Microsoft PowerPoint slide show, create a custom-shaped picture placeholder and make it available to the presentation via a layout slide.
